Rotate custom logs

Hello,

 

We have an external monitor configured for writing logs in the next file /var/log/cwi.log We realized this log is not rotating but /var/log/ltm or /var/log/audit are rotating. Do you know what we need for rotating custom logs? Thank you

  • In theory, all files in /var/log are rotated.

    From /etc/cron.daily/logrotate in 12.0.0:

           logrotate enhance
           - remove log files according to the time stamp
           - call logrotate to rotate log files.
           - assume log files reside in /var/log
    

    Maybe the file is too small to require rotation.

    You can view and change the logrotate settings with this command:

    tmsh
    edit sys log-rotate all-properties
